- Triage and evaluate submitted risks through comprehensive assessment of inherent and residual risk scores
- Drive collaborative engagement with stakeholders to develop effective risk treatment plans and establish robust controls
- Contribute to and maintain the Controls Portfolio by documenting mitigating controls and ensuring compliance framework mapping
- Partner with the Risk Management Lead to analyze key risk metrics and trends for executive decision-making
- Ensure the effectiveness of risk management controls through rigorous monitoring and documentation for audits
- 5-10 years of experience in governance, risk, and/or compliance roles
- Experience navigating compliance challenges within high-growth organizations, especially in regulated environments
- Deep understanding of information security risks, controls, and threat models
- Hands-on experience with security frameworks such as SOC2, ISO 27001, FedRAMP, and HIPAA
- Bachelor's degree in a related field or equivalent experience
- Experience with GRC platforms, project management tools, and service management systems
- Experience building or improving risk management programs in technology organizations
- Relevant certifications such as CRISC, ISC2 Risk Management, ISO 31000, or other information security risk credentials
